Cortland Opera House

Cortland Opera House Home to the Bazetta-Cortland Historical Society and used as a rental hall for community and social functions.

The Historical Society resource center is located on the lower level of the opera house and is open to visitors on Thursdays from 1pm to 3pm. Built in 1841 the Cortland Opera house was originally home to the first Methodist Church in Trumbull County. The building has been moved twice from it's original location on the west side of Mecca St. The first move was to the site of the current Methodist C

hurch on High St and in 1879 it was turned around and moved to it's present location facing Park Ave. After being used for plays, school functions, and later as a Grange Hall and extra Sunday School space for the Methodist Chruch the building fell into disrepair. On January 21, 1987 the Opera House was purchased by the Bazetta-Cortland Historical Society. Over the years it has been lovingly renovated and restored. Over the last 20+ years central air-conditioning has been added along with a full-service kitchen and in 2012 the building received a new roof, gutters and siding. Rose Melnick Medical Museum
Presented by: Cassandra Nespor
Cassandra will be telling us about the Museum and sharing information about some antique medical instruments and treatments.
The Rose Melnick Medical Museum was founded in 1985 by Youngstown radiologist Dr. John C. Melnick. It was Dr. Melnick’s dream to create a museum that would cultivate an interest in medicine and promote medical history among the students, physicians, and public of Youngstown and the Mahoning Valley. With the grand opening of the Museum on October 15, 2001, his dream became a reality.
The Museum is named in honor of Dr. Melnick’s mother, Rose Melnick, who inspired him to pursue a life in medicine. It is in Melnick Hall on the Youngstown State University campus, a facility that was dedicated on June 8, 2000. The Museum houses thousands of medical artifacts consisting of instruments, equipment, and research materials documenting the history of medicine, dentistry, pharmacy, and nursing with a local focus.
The Museum displays permanent and changing exhibits on the history of medicine, offers lectures on various medical topics, and serves as a research facility and gathering place for the medical community and the public.

Author to speak on genocide book

COMMUNITY NEWS
AUG 7, 2018

HISTORICAL SOCIETY HOSTS WRITER: Cortland author Joe Pasquarelli will be the guest speaker 7 p.m. Thursday at the Cortland Opera House at the meeting of the Cortland Bazetta Historical Society.

Pasquarelli has published his third book, “The Ghosts of Alexandrapol: The Armenian Genocide.” He has recently given talks about his book and the Armenian genocide to Armenian societies in northeast Ohio.
